    Tool A

    Email List Validation

    Email List Validation is an email verification service with 12 verification tools, a real-time API and native integrations with CRM, marketing and email infrastructure platforms. Credits are bought pay-as-you-go or as monthly plans, never expire and carry a money-back guarantee.

    Tool B

    Less Annoying CRM

    Less Annoying CRM is a simple CRM for small businesses, sold at one price per user with no tiers, no contracts and no features locked behind upgrades. It covers contacts and companies, pipelines, tasks, email logging and calendar sync from any browser.

    Starting at$15/month
